Once cast, 72% of this card is still on the battlefield at game end. This reflects how often it survives removal, not just whether it's a permanent.
≥ +11.1pp
Players who cast this card win 44% of the time (n=122) , vs 24% when it never left the library (n=435).
When players drew this card but left it in hand, they won 13% (n=60).
Read this as correlation, not as the card's contribution. Casting a card means you lived long enough to cast it, so this gap widens with mana value across every card we track.
Observed gap +20.2pp; 95% confidence interval +11.1pp to +29.3pp. Correlational, not causal: powerful payoffs also get cast more often in games you are already winning.

Frequently Asked
Why isn't there more data on this card?
Playgroup Live collects per-card gameplay data from real Commander games. Play counts appear once a card reaches 100 tracked games, and the full charts need a sample of at least 25 observed games that is not dominated by a single pilot. Until this card clears those bars you're seeing only the basic counts. Stats refresh nightly.
How is Playgroup Live card data collected?
Players using Playgroup Live import their decklists before a game and log card actions as they play. Each cast, zone change, and resolution is recorded as a real game event. Stats on this site are computed from those events, not from decklist scrapes or theorycrafting. Playgroup has recorded 690,000+ Commander games overall, and this card-level play data comes from the Playgroup Live subset of that corpus.
